Questions tagged [rc2]

RC2 is a symmetric-key block cipher designed by Ron Rivest in 1987.

RC2 is a symmetric-key block cipher invented by Ron Rivest in 1987 (“RC” stands for “Rivest Cipher”).

The development of RC2 was sponsored by Lotus, who were seeking a custom cipher that – after evaluation by the NSA – could be exported as part of their “Lotus Notes” software product. After Rivest incorporated some changes which were suggested by the NSA, the cipher was approved for export in 1989 and – along with RC4 – RC2 with a 40-bit key size was treated favourably under US export regulations for cryptography.

4 questions
6
votes
2 answers

RC2, RC4, RC5 key length

While reading the Wiki page on RC4 I noticed that the key size must be in the range of 40–2,048 bits. So should I understand like this, that I can have a key that has length of, lets say 333 bits? (any decimal number between 40-2048?) How about…
nullpointer
  • 61
  • 1
  • 3
2
votes
1 answer

How insecure in practice?

I am in attempt to understand relative insecurity of certain encryption schemes. Particularly of interest is DES and RC2. I know AES is better and should be used to encrypt. But practically, if something is encrypted with (1) DES or (2) RC2 (3) RC4…
user7091
  • 21
  • 1
1
vote
1 answer

Difference between RC2, RC4, RC5 and RC6

Can anyone point out the core differences between these ciphers?
arif
  • 137
  • 1
  • 2
  • 7
0
votes
0 answers

transforming RC2 keys to have effective minimum length in implementations with fixed effective lengths

mcrypt's implementation of RC2 has a fixed effective length of 1024 bits, however, it is possible to simulate keys with effective lengths between 1-1024 by doing something like…
neubert
  • 2,969
  • 1
  • 29
  • 58